Extreme cold has settled over the area, bringing frigid wind chills and actual air temperatures. Currently, an Extreme Cold Warning is in effect until Saturday at noon for possible wind chills between -45F and -60F. According to the National Weather Service, frostbite can occur on exposed skin in as little as five minutes.

So, how cold did we get overnight? Below are the coldest wind chills and actual air temperatures for Cook County and Grand Portage as of 6 a.m. Friday, January 23. 

Lowest wind chills:
  • Grand Marais Airport: -61F 

  • Grand Marais: -54F

  • Grand Portage: -49F

  • Bay Of Grand Marais: -43F 

  • Seagull Lake: -43F

  • Schroeder: -40F

Lowest actual air temperatures:
  • Seagull Lake: -31F

  • Grand Marais: -31F

  • Grand Marais Airport: -31F
